Overview

STEVAL-ISA093V1 from STMicroelectronics is a 3 A step-down switching power supply demonstration board built around the L7981 QFN synchronous buck regulator. It accepts 4.5 V–28 V input, delivers adjustable 0.6 V–VIN output, operates at 250 kHz (programmable up to 1 MHz), and supports 100% duty cycle for low-dropout operation in industrial power rails.

Technical Context

The board implements a non-isolated synchronous buck topology using the L7981 IC, which integrates a high-side MOSFET and current-mode PWM controller. Input-to-output regulation leverages voltage feed-forward compensation to improve transient response across wide VIN ranges.

Internal soft-start, enable control, and 100% duty-cycle capability allow seamless operation down to ultra-low output voltages while maintaining stability under no-load and light-load conditions typical in embedded power subsystems.

Key Specifications

ParameterValue and Actual Design Meaning
Output Current3 A continuous - supports mid-power industrial sensors and microcontroller power domains
Input Voltage Range4.5 V to 28 V - compatible with 5 V, 12 V, and 24 V industrial bus supplies
Output Voltage Range0.6 V to VIN - enables core voltage regulation for modern MCUs and FPGAs
Switching Frequency250 kHz (default), up to 1 MHz - balances EMI, efficiency, and external component size
Protection FeaturesThermal shutdown + cycle-by-cycle overcurrent - prevents damage during fault conditions without external circuitry
Special FunctionsVoltage feed-forward + 100% duty cycle - improves line transient response and enables dropout-free operation near VIN

Manufacturer

STMicroelectronics is a global semiconductor leader headquartered in Geneva, designing and manufacturing analog, MCU, power, and sensor solutions for industrial, automotive, and consumer markets.

The STEVAL evaluation board series targets rapid prototyping of ST's power management ICs-specifically enabling quick functional verification and layout reference for switching regulators like the L7981.

FAQ

What is the primary function of the STEVAL-ISA093V1 board?

The STEVAL-ISA093V1 is a fully assembled and tested demonstration board for the L7981 synchronous step-down regulator. Its purpose is to validate the electrical performance, thermal behavior, and PCB layout implementation of 3 A buck converter designs-providing immediate hardware reference for engineers developing industrial power supplies.

Does the board support adjustable output voltage, and how is it configured?

Yes-the output voltage is adjustable from 0.6 V to VIN using an external resistor divider on the FB pin. The board includes test points and footprint options for fine-tuning feedback resistors, allowing precise setting of regulated output for specific load requirements such as 3.3 V for microcontrollers or 1.2 V for FPGA cores.

Can the switching frequency be modified, and what is the method?

Yes-the default 250 kHz frequency is set by an internal oscillator but can be programmed up to 1 MHz using an external resistor connected between the RT pin and ground. This allows designers to optimize trade-offs between efficiency, EMI filtering size, and transient response for their target application.

Is the STEVAL-ISA093V1 RoHS compliant and suitable for production use?

Yes-the board is RoHS compliant per its documentation and uses only qualified industrial-grade components. While intended for evaluation, its validated layout, BOM, and thermal design serve as a production-ready reference for integrating the L7981 into volume-manufactured systems, subject to full system-level qualification.
